Definitions For Pique
noun
- Tightly woven fabric with raised cords
 - A sudden outburst of anger
 - A sudden feeling of annoyance or anger when someone has offended you
 
verb
- Cause to feel resentment or indignation
 - To cause (curiosity or interest)
 - To make (someone) annoyed or angry

Examples of Pique in a Sentence
- After a moment of pique, the senator responded calmly to his accusers.
 - He slammed the door in a fit of pique.
 - Brightly colored objects pique a baby's interest.
 - Her seat companion piqued her by repeatedly poking her in the ribs
